Polytropon freebsd at
Wed Jul 12 16:32:31 UTC 2017

On Wed, 12 Jul 2017 15:49:17 GMT, Anton Shterenlikht wrote:
> I'm trying to use ports-mgmt/synth.
> I get:
> # synth build net/mpich
> Error opening terminal: xterm.

Is the "xterm" program installed on your machine?
Yes, I know, stupid question, but might be relevant. ;-)

> John Marino replied on github this is nothing
> to do with synth but rather some misconfig on
> my box. He mentioned termcap.
> As far as I can see my /etc/termcap.small is
> the default version.

Terminal emulators usually have a built-in "sane default"
in case of problems with termcap or terminfo. The error
message doesn't really look like something termcap-related,
it's just that there is no indication of _what_ is the

> Anybody has a suggestion?

Can you manually start xterm? From within an xterm (or
whatever terminal emulator you are using)?

Maybe the port in question expects /usr/bin/xterm to be
the executable ("hardcoded Linuxism")?

